Revision e41cdd18
Added by Lutz Suhrbier almost 13 years ago
eu.etaxonomy.taxeditor.store/src/main/java/eu/etaxonomy/taxeditor/ui/translation/TranslationWizardPage.java | ||
---|---|---|
23 | 23 |
import org.eclipse.swt.events.SelectionEvent; |
24 | 24 |
import org.eclipse.swt.widgets.Button; |
25 | 25 |
import org.eclipse.swt.widgets.Composite; |
26 |
import org.eclipse.swt.widgets.Display; |
|
27 | 26 |
|
28 | 27 |
import eu.etaxonomy.cdm.model.common.Language; |
29 | 28 |
import eu.etaxonomy.cdm.model.common.LanguageString; |
30 | 29 |
import eu.etaxonomy.cdm.model.common.MultilanguageTextHelper; |
31 | 30 |
import eu.etaxonomy.taxeditor.store.CdmStore; |
32 | 31 |
import eu.etaxonomy.taxeditor.store.StoreUtil; |
32 |
import eu.etaxonomy.taxeditor.store.singlesource.widget.DisplayProxy; |
|
33 | 33 |
import eu.etaxonomy.taxeditor.ui.forms.CdmFormFactory; |
34 | 34 |
import eu.etaxonomy.taxeditor.ui.forms.CdmFormFactory.TermComboType; |
35 | 35 |
import eu.etaxonomy.taxeditor.ui.forms.ICdmFormElement; |
... | ... | |
74 | 74 |
Assert.isNotNull(multilanguageText, "Multilanguage text may not be null"); |
75 | 75 |
setTitle("Add or edit translations."); |
76 | 76 |
this.multilanguageText = multilanguageText; |
77 |
formFactory = new CdmFormFactory(Display.getCurrent());
|
|
77 |
formFactory = new CdmFormFactory(DisplayProxy.getDefault());
|
|
78 | 78 |
} |
79 | 79 |
|
80 | 80 |
/* (non-Javadoc) |
... | ... | |
84 | 84 |
@Override |
85 | 85 |
public void createControl(Composite parent) { |
86 | 86 |
Composite control = formFactory.createComposite(parent); |
87 |
// control.setBackground(Display.getCurrent().getSystemColor(SWT.COLOR_GREEN));
|
|
87 |
// control.setBackground(DisplayProxy.getDefault().getSystemColor(SWT.COLOR_GREEN));
|
|
88 | 88 |
control.setLayout(CdmFormFactory.LAYOUT(2, true)); |
89 | 89 |
|
90 | 90 |
Composite leftContainer = formFactory.createComposite(control); |
91 | 91 |
leftContainer.setLayoutData(CdmFormFactory.FILL()); |
92 | 92 |
leftContainer.setLayout(CdmFormFactory.LAYOUT(1, false)); |
93 |
// leftContainer.setBackground(Display.getCurrent().getSystemColor(SWT.COLOR_BLUE));
|
|
93 |
// leftContainer.setBackground(DisplayProxy.getDefault().getSystemColor(SWT.COLOR_BLUE));
|
|
94 | 94 |
RootElement leftRoot = new RootElement(formFactory, leftContainer); |
95 | 95 |
|
96 | 96 |
Composite rightContainer = formFactory.createComposite(control); |
97 | 97 |
rightContainer.setLayoutData(CdmFormFactory.FILL()); |
98 | 98 |
rightContainer.setLayout(CdmFormFactory.LAYOUT(1, false)); |
99 |
// rightContainer.setBackground(Display.getCurrent().getSystemColor(SWT.COLOR_RED));
|
|
99 |
// rightContainer.setBackground(DisplayProxy.getDefault().getSystemColor(SWT.COLOR_RED));
|
|
100 | 100 |
RootElement rightRoot = new RootElement(formFactory, rightContainer); |
101 | 101 |
|
102 | 102 |
createLeftControls(leftRoot); |
Also available in: Unified diff
Replaced any Display.getDefault() & Display,getCurrent() by DisplayProxy.getDefault() which is implemented in fragment store.rcp or store.rap respectively